Christian Broadcaster Joni Lamb Passes Away at 65

Joni Lamb, co-founder and president of the Christian television network Daystar, has died at the age of 65 following “serious health matters” that worsened in recent days. Daystar confirmed her passing, stating, “Lamb had been dealing with serious health matters that she chose to face head on and in private.”

Under her leadership, Daystar expanded into one of the largest Christian broadcasting networks, reaching audiences globally through multiple platforms. The board noted, “Joni’s love for the Lord and for the people we serve shaped this ministry from the beginning.”

Born in Texas in 1960, Lamb co-founded Daystar in 1993 with her first husband, Marcus Lamb. She is survived by her husband Doug Weiss and her children. Author Max Davis said, “I knew her as someone who wasn’t perfect, but loved the Lord deeply, her family, and was passionate about the gospel.”
